Now that you have collected survey responses, it is time to be on your toes, do comprehensive data-analysis, erase junk data, and make sense out of this raw material. We have created this post, to discuss how you can analyze survey results to obtain key findings, behaviors, and statistics. List out the top research questions Let’s say you held a conference and trying to gather valuable feedback, then questions like “How would you rate the conference overall?” should be on top of your list. It would help you find out valuable points like the overall feedback about the conference. In another example, for a question like, “Are you planning to renew the package next year?”, you can bifurcate the answers in separate categories. If out of 100 users, around 30 said NO and 70 said YES, then it is clear that 70% of them are planning to continue the use of your product. Further, the opportunity lies in 30%. Australia Post has recently made an official announcement stating that it will be replacing the eParcel Online parcel service with the new solution Parcel Send by June 2020. Since the acquisition of Star Track by Australia Post back in 2014, Star Track had been running as an Australia Post vertical company. However, from June 2020 onwards, Star Track won’t be functioning anymore as a vertical company. Rather, the new solution Parcel Send will replace it. It will give access to Star Track and Australia Post eParcel products. As per the Australia Post officials, “This initiative is intended to improve the security of the entire shipment process and delivery services further.” So, if you have been using eParcel so far, it’s time you upgraded/switched to AusPost Parcel Send to continue availing Australia Post mail services beyond June 2020.
